Logitech Z-5500 Speaker System Logitech has taken everything that made their speaker systems special and made it even better. How did they go about this? The answer is simple: by improving everything from the subwoofer to the satellites and braving new innovative territory such as real-time digital sound equalization. The result of their hard work is the Logitech Z-5500 Digital speaker system. This THX-certified, 505-watt 5.1 surround sound speaker system offers anything and everything you could possibly want out of your sound, plus a few things you didn't even know you needed. Once you plug in your PC, DVD player, music player, or video game console, you'll be interpreting sound in a whole new way! Specifications Speaker type: Surround Sound Speaker setup: 5.1 speakers Connectivity: 3.5 mm stereo jack(s) Total RMS power: 505W RMS Satellites: 317W RMS (2 x 62W front, 2 x 62W rear, 69W center) Subwoofer: 188W RMS Total peak power: 1010W Maximum SPL: >115 dB Frequency response: 33 Hz — 20 kHz Amplifier: Ultra-linear, high-capacity analog Signal to noise ratio: >93.5 dB, typical 100 Input impedance: 8,000 ohms Includes Speakers: Four satellites One center channel One subwoofer 6-channel direct cable Digital SoundTouch control center Wireless remote control w/ batteries User's manual Compatibility: PC/Mac, CD, MP3, DVD, PlayStation, Xbox 12 months parts and labor limited warranty

About the speakers - I'm listening to Matchbox Twenty right now. These bad boys really rock the house, no kidding! Everything Logitech says in their marketing material about the Z-5500's is true.
I'm using Real Media for CD's and it sounds great, everything from ABBA to Ja Rule to Zeplin. Windows Player just sucks in comparison. If anyone uses a better media player than "Real" please let me know.
I've heard certain musical sounds from this system that I don't recall hearing on any other. If, so they were drowned in the mix. This clarity is most notable in the mid to high frequency range. Lows are exceptionally clear as well and you don't get the normal grinding rumble as with most subs. Instead, you'll get a crisp and clean deep bass.
Movies are absolutely astounding on this speaker system. Of course I had to watch Matrix (the first one). Some others were Armageddon, Twister, Blade I and Gladiator. The sound rivaled my 10k home theater system. Again, no kidding! While watching Twister I felt like I was in the "----ing" tornado. Even more so than my big system. I'm assuming this is because I have these set up in my home office where the room is smaller and probably better acoustic ambience. I would not like to think that my $2500 home theater speakers are inferior to the Z-5500's ;-(
THX and dts worked great on my system with the Audigy 2 soundcard. The Direct Connection (analog) sounds great in itself but utilize the Digital connection and you'll be awe-struck! It really brings you into the movie...
Playing Games - haven't tested much in that respect due to time constraints but with these speakers I'm inclined to get back into some serious gaming. Dangerous for me as I already have problems with getting a good-nights-sleep. What I have played Star Wars "Attack of the Clones" and the sound was nothing less than amazing especially when compared to the TDK speakers that previously interfaced my PC to my ears. Other than that I really don't have much of a comparison with the exception of trying out a few speaker models in retail locations including these.
The speakers are very appealing to the eye. One cool feature of the design is if you want to mount them on the wall you just have to rotate the speaker stand 180 degrees and they're wall mountable as is.
The Control center is very easy to navigate. I really like the large dial that controls the volume plus other level adjustments for the various settings to include center, surround, sub...anything that requires an up/down adjustments. The other selection are made by repeatedly pressing the appropriate button. Example: "Input" - Press once = Optical = Press twice = Coax - Press a 3rd time = Direct. From there if an effect is associated with the input you would select "Effect" and press the necessary times to select the desired effect. Very simplistic, and that's a good thing because speaker controls should not be complicated.
The Display is very easy to read, unlike the previous version (the 680's). I can easily see/read the display from several feet away and it's not too bright yet easily readable in the daytime.
A couple of nice extras are the headphone and auxiliary jacks on the side of the Control Center. That is something that I really needed.
The only improvements I can recommend are very minor but here they are:
Speaker wire connections - the wires are fixed so you are limited to the length of wire that comes with each speaker. Although you can buy extensions to fit the RCA type connectors. I feel this may inhibit the sound quality as opposed to the ability to direct wire the speakers with a custom length of good speaker wire.
Even though I really don't have any complaints about the display it would have been nice to include contrast/brightness adjustments for those who would prefer the ability customize the view. But really this is not a big deal at all.
The remote control could use a little dressing up so that it would look like it is a part of the "Nice Package". Instead, what you get is a plain black remote with black buttons and small white lettering. Very Plane Jane in appearance but it does offer enough controls to make it usable.
The main power switch is on the sub with a standby switch on the Control Center. This is acceptable but it would have been a plus if Logitech would have included the logic to be able to detect sound input in the standby mode which would turn the speakers on.
Bottom line - these are all minor issues and are nothing to really complain about. The design and sound that these speakers produce deserve no less than 5 stars in my opinion.
